How can I find a dermatologist practicing in or near Weyauwega, Wisconsin?

While Weyauwega itself is a smaller community, residents have access to dermatology care through nearby regional hubs. You can find local providers by checking with the Weyauwega Health Center or searching for dermatologists in neighboring cities like Waupaca, Appleton, or Oshkosh, many of whom serve patients from the Weyauwega area. Your primary care physician at a local clinic can also provide a trusted referral.

What are the most common dermatology services available to Weyauwega residents?

Dermatologists serving the Weyauwega area typically offer comprehensive skin cancer screenings, which are crucial for agricultural and outdoor communities, along with treatment for acne, eczema, psoriasis, and rashes. They also provide procedures like cryotherapy for warts, biopsies for suspicious moles, and treatment for sun damage, which is a common concern given Wisconsin's seasonal sun exposure.

What should I know about insurance and payment for dermatology visits in the Weyauwega area?

Most dermatology clinics in the region accept major insurance plans common in Wisconsin, including Medicare, Medicaid, and private insurers like Network Health or Quartz. It is always recommended to contact the specific clinic's billing department before your appointment to verify they are in-network with your plan and to understand any co-pays, deductibles, or self-pay options available.

Are wait times long for a new patient dermatology appointment near Weyauwega?

Wait times can vary, but for non-urgent concerns, new patients may sometimes face a wait of several weeks to a couple of months, as there are a limited number of specialists serving the broader rural area. For urgent issues like a rapidly changing mole, it's important to communicate this when scheduling, as many clinics can work to accommodate more pressing cases sooner.

Is there local expertise for skin conditions related to farming or outdoor work in Weyauwega?

Yes, dermatologists familiar with the Weyauwega community are experienced in treating conditions prevalent among those with active, outdoor lifestyles. This includes managing and screening for skin cancers from sun exposure, treating contact dermatitis from plants or chemicals, and addressing fungal or bacterial infections that can occur with outdoor work, ensuring relevant and practical care.

Walk in dermatology services are designed to provide prompt, accessible care for acute skin issues without the need for a long-scheduled appointment. Think of it like urgent care, but specifically for your skin. This model is ideal for Weyauwega residents who need timely attention for concerns that shouldn't wait but may not require a hospital emergency room. Whether it's a severe poison ivy reaction from a hike in the Waupaca County woodlands, a worrisome sunspot from summer rays, or a sudden eczema outbreak exacerbated by our winter heating, these clinics offer a practical solution.

So, what kind of conditions can be addressed at a walk in dermatology clinic? Common reasons to visit include urgent evaluations of new or changing moles, treatment for skin infections like impetigo or cellulitis, severe allergic reactions or rashes, significant acne outbreaks, and painful cysts or abscesses. For our farming community and outdoor enthusiasts, quick treatment for bites, stings, or contact dermatitis is a major benefit. It’s important to note that while walk in clinics are excellent for immediate concerns, they typically focus on evaluation and initial treatment. They will often help you establish care with a primary dermatologist for ongoing management of chronic conditions like psoriasis or for routine full-body skin checks.

Finding local walk in dermatology options may require a short drive to neighboring areas like Appleton, Oshkosh, or Stevens Point, as these services are often located in larger regional hubs. We recommend calling ahead to confirm hours and availability, as some clinics operate on specific days or within limited hours. Before you go, jot down notes about your symptoms: when they started, what makes them better or worse, and any products or medications you've tried. Bringing a list of your current medications is also helpful.
